|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 1731 人关注过本帖
标题:[求助]使用use tablename exclusive打开了表,怎么关闭
只看楼主 加入收藏
jayjayokocha
Rank: 1
等 级:新手上路
帖 子:6
专家分:0
注 册:2006-8-7
收藏
 问题点数:0 回复次数:7 
[求助]使用use tablename exclusive打开了表,怎么关闭
为了做一个删除命令,在表单init事件里使用了独占试打开方式,但是,当其他表单使用这个表时会弹出表正在使用的对话框.
表单的init事件
set delete on
use 计算机档案 exclusive
thisform.grid1.recordsource="计算机档案"
删除命令
yn=messagebox("删除吗??",4+32,"信息窗口")
if yn=6
Select 计算机档案

delete


endif
thisform.grid1.refresh
表单unload事件
sele 计算机档案
pack

在另外一个表单使用这个表时会报错,说表正在使用
我想问下,在表单的unload事件中加一个关闭表的独占语句可不可以???
如果可以,那么语句应该怎么写

[此贴子已经被作者于2006-8-8 10:37:47编辑过]

搜索更多相关主题的帖子: exclusive use 计算机 tablename 表单 
2006-08-08 10:37
啸凡
Rank: 8Rank: 8
等 级:贵宾
威 望:45
帖 子:1356
专家分:885
注 册:2006-2-22
收藏
得分:0 

为什么在表单退出时不把表关闭呢?应该养成及时关闭表的好习惯,否则经常会出现“表正在使用”的情况。


两人行已有我师……
2006-08-08 13:08
jayjayokocha
Rank: 1
等 级:新手上路
帖 子:6
专家分:0
注 册:2006-8-7
收藏
得分:0 

问下,如何关闭表,我一直不明白,没找到这个语句


2006-08-08 13:56
Tiger5392
Rank: 12Rank: 12Rank: 12
等 级:贵宾
威 望:88
帖 子:2775
专家分:2237
注 册:2006-5-17
收藏
得分:0 
在UNLOAD事件中最后加上CLOSE ALL

感言:学以致用。 博客:http://www./blog/user14/65009/index.shtml email:Tiger5392@
2006-08-08 16:26
linwm
Rank: 1
等 级:新手上路
帖 子:59
专家分:0
注 册:2006-7-18
收藏
得分:0 
如果只想关闭"计算机档案"表,也可在unload中用
if used("计算机档案")
use in 计算机档案
endif

2006-08-08 18:45
啸凡
Rank: 8Rank: 8
等 级:贵宾
威 望:45
帖 子:1356
专家分:885
注 册:2006-2-22
收藏
得分:0 
以下是引用jayjayokocha在2006-8-8 13:56:24的发言:

问下,如何关闭表,我一直不明白,没找到这个语句

I 服了 U ,不知道您是怎么看书的。


两人行已有我师……
2006-08-09 15:07
jayjayokocha
Rank: 1
等 级:新手上路
帖 子:6
专家分:0
注 册:2006-8-7
收藏
得分:0 
不好意思,书上真的没写,嘿嘿,惭愧啊,原来只要用use in就可以了,谢谢大老们啊

2006-08-12 08:50
lndsqfyq
Rank: 1
等 级:新手上路
帖 子:232
专家分:0
注 册:2006-1-16
收藏
得分:0 
要慎用close all 用错地方也会出麻烦的。

2006-08-14 09:38
快速回复:[求助]使用use tablename exclusive打开了表,怎么关闭
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.027835 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ved